The XC6VSX315T-L1FFG1156I is a Virtex-6 FPGA from AMD (formerly Xilinx). It's a high-performance FPGA designed for demanding applications requiring substantial logic resources, high-speed processing, and extensive I/O capabilities. The 'L1' typically signifies a specific speed grade and power optimization level, 'FFG1156' refers to the package type (Fine-Pitch Flip-Chip Ball Grid Array with 1156 balls), and 'I' denotes the industrial temperature range.

Additional Details
The XC6VSX315T-L1FFG1156I requires external configuration memory to store the configuration bitstream. It is programmed using Xilinx's ISE or Vivado development tools. The architecture consists of Configurable Logic Blocks (CLBs), Input/Output Blocks (IOBs), and dedicated routing resources. Detailed specifications, including timing parameters, power consumption, and pinout information, are available in the Xilinx Virtex-6 FPGA family datasheet. The device supports various configuration modes, including JTAG, SelectMAP, and Serial configuration. The 'FFG1156' package provides a high-density interconnect solution. Designs are typically created using Hardware Description Languages (HDLs) like VHDL or Verilog, and then synthesized and implemented onto the FPGA using Xilinx's software. The FPGA includes dedicated resources for implementing high-speed interfaces such as DDR3 memory controllers, PCI Express, and Gigabit Ethernet. AMD acquired Xilinx, so current documentation and support may be found under the AMD brand.
